In the intricate world of network security, the Packet Filter (PF) stands as a cornerstone for OpenBSD, offering a powerful and flexible solution for managing network traffic. Far more than a simple firewall, PF provides comprehensive capabilities for filtering TCP/IP traffic, performing Network Address Translation (NAT), and ensuring Quality of Service (QoS). Its design emphasizes security, clarity, and performance, making it a preferred choice for system administrators and network engineers seeking robust control over their network environments. The digital landscape of the 21st century demands robust security measures to protect networks from an ever-evolving array of threats. At the heart of this defense often lies a firewall, a critical component that governs network traffic. Among the most respected and technically sophisticated firewalls is Packet Filter (PF) , a dynamic, configuration-based firewall originally developed for OpenBSD. Its design emphasizes security, flexibility, and performance, making it a cornerstone for system administrators and network engineers. PF stands out due to its stateful rule processing, meaning it tracks the state of network connections to make intelligent decisions about packet flow. This capability allows for highly granular control over incoming and outgoing traffic, significantly enhancing network resilience.
